Jazz Tangcay Artisans EditorAs Michelle Yeoh basks in the success of “Everything Everywhere All At Once,” she ponders for a moment a world where “Crazy Rich Asians” wasn’t a huge box office success. “What if it didn’t work?” she asks.Jon M.
Chu’s 2018 film was one of the first films in 25 years to feature an all-Asian cast. Yeoh starred alongside Awkwafina, Ken Jeong and Ronny Chieng.
The film grossed over $200 million at the box office.As she reflects on the film’s success, on the occasion of Asian American Pacific Islander Month, Yeoh looks at how it opened the door for her fellow castmates to shine a spotlight on their comedy careers.
The actor sat down with Variety to reflect on some of the highlights across her expansive career. She also talks about her upcoming voice work for the new “Minions: The Rise of Gru.” “It was a big moment for us, but looking back, what if it didn’t work?
